223:841c99fe689b
229:c60f358ebe0b
|
2015-02-02 |
Paul Boddie |
changeset
files
shortlog
graph
|
Introduced simplistic free/busy bundling at the top level of processing. This is
not particularly usable because free/busy objects will be published regardless
of whether any other parts are already providing free/busy replies. However, the
approach at least avoids the potential generation of duplicate parts for
individual recipients. |
|
|
imiptools/__init__.py
|
|
222:a24c32fa9ae1
223:841c99fe689b 224:d175f3581bd7
|
2015-02-02 |
Paul Boddie |
changeset
files
shortlog
graph
|
Moved common free/busy generation functionality into the data module.
Simplified the common handler module, removing the complicated SupportFreebusy
class.
Made a get_timestamp function in the dates module for unique identifier
construction. |
|
|
imip_manager.py imiptools/data.py imiptools/dates.py imiptools/handlers/common.py
|
|
221:bbe8073c82d3
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Moved can_schedule into the period module. |
|
|
imiptools/content.py imiptools/period.py
|
|
220:9a293696e570
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Moved is_new_object into the data module. |
|
|
imiptools/content.py imiptools/data.py
|
|
219:c2d3c267e55f
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Added support for bundling free/busy information in manager transactions. |
|
|
imip_manager.py
|
|
218:bb42d525c718
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Handle free/busy messages without valid sender information. |
|
|
imiptools/handlers/person.py
|
|
217:47614e827d8f
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Fixed docstring for the updated outgoing details. |
|
|
imiptools/content.py
|
|
216:2f5db11532e0
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Removed the sending of free/busy details upon receiving event requests.
(This produced duplicate information when multiple requests were received by a
recipient, and the information is better communicated with a reply.) |
|
|
imiptools/handlers/person.py
|
|
215:9cbb8429988d
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Changed the outgoing indicator to communicate the actual recipients, thus
supporting participants for whom messages were sent by another party (indicated
using SENT-BY in the communicated objects). |
|
|
imiptools/__init__.py imiptools/content.py imiptools/handlers/common.py imiptools/handlers/resource.py
|
|
214:f0ac7db9c976
|
2015-02-01 |
Paul Boddie |
changeset
files
shortlog
graph
|
Fixed attendee updates, updating the stored object not the current object. |
|
|
imiptools/handlers/person.py
|
|